🇸🇦 Software engineer visa routes in Kingdom of Saudi Arabia

Thinking about Kingdom of Saudi Arabia as a place to work? Below are the 2 Kingdom of Saudi Arabia visa routes that most commonly fit software engineers, with what each one needs and a link to the official government source. Always confirm the current rules on the primary source before acting.

Also searched as: software developer, programmer, full-stack developer, backend engineer.

2 matched routes1 without a sponsor0 lead to settlement

What this means for software engineers

Of the 2 Kingdom of Saudi Arabia routes that commonly fit software engineers, 1 needs a sponsoring employer and 1 does not, 0 have confirmed permanent residence mapping. Software engineers are not usually a licensed profession, so your main gates are securing a qualifying job offer where a route needs a sponsor, and meeting any salary or points threshold, rather than re-credentialing.

The most-used skilled route into Kingdom of Saudi Arabia overall is the Premium Residency; it is not specific to software engineers but is worth understanding as the benchmark route.

  3. 3

    Follow the official application pathway

    After route fit is clear

    The Saudi employer applies through MHRSD for a work-visa allocation (visa block). The employer must be in a compliant Nitaqat band. This is the employer's responsibility — you do not apply directly.

    Source: MHRSD — Work permits and labour relations - 8 July 2026

Routes that fit software engineers

  • Work Visa and Iqama (Employer-Sponsored Residence)

    Standard employer-sponsored work visa and residence permit (iqama) — the primary route for most foreign workers in Saudi Arabia.

    Sponsor required · Non-settlement · 1–2 years; renewable by the employer.

  • Freelance Permit (Tashrih al-Amal al-Hurr)

    Self-employment permit allowing foreign residents to freelance in approved professions without an employer sponsor — a Vision 2030 reform.

    No sponsor needed · Non-settlement · 1 year; renewable.

Do software engineers need a job offer to move to Kingdom of Saudi Arabia?+−

Not always. 1 of the 2 matched Kingdom of Saudi Arabia routes can be pursued without an employer sponsoring you (such as the Freelance Permit (Tashrih al-Amal al-Hurr)), while 1 needs a sponsoring employer or a confirmed job offer. If you do not yet have an offer, start with the no-sponsor routes.

Can software engineers settle permanently in Kingdom of Saudi Arabia?+−

None of the routes that most closely fit software engineers here are flagged as leading directly to permanent residence — they are temporary or transitional. You may still be able to switch to a settlement route later; see all Kingdom of Saudi Arabia routes for the options.
